It has been noted that over seven southern states in the US have passed laws to makes it difficult for people to remove statues considered to be confederate monuments. Protesters and public officials have made different attempts to remove these public objects that have been perceived to be symbols of Racism in the United States of America.

The issue is an aftermath of the civil war that happened in the United State in 1861 after several decades of tensions that happened between the southern and northern states over the rights of states, slavery and the westward expansion.

Explanation:

Official statistics don't exist, but the Pew Research Center, which surveys religious belief worldwide, estimates some 245 million Buddhists in China, around 18% of the total national population. Another 21% of Chinese adhere to folk religions that often incorporate Buddhist beliefs, according to Pew
